What Is Sugarcane Bagasse Packaging?

Understand molded-fiber food packaging, common formats, specification choices and the questions buyers should ask before ordering.

What bagasse packaging is

Bagasse is the fibrous material remaining after sugarcane processing. It can be formed into foodservice items such as plates, bowls, trays and clamshell containers.

Common formats and documented size ranges

Current sourcing catalogs include molded-fiber clamshells from approximately 500 ml to 1,600 ml, lidded bowls from 250 ml to 1,000 ml, and round plates from 6 to 10 inches. Availability and specifications must be confirmed per order.

FormatTypical applicationConfirm before buying
ClamshellBurgers, rice meals, takeaway mealsCompartment count, closure and stacking
Bowl with lidSalads, meals, soups where suitableLid fit, liquid performance and holding time
Plate or trayCatering and foodserviceRigidity, size and portion layout

Performance needs testing

Heat, grease and moisture performance varies by product design and treatment. Test the intended food and service conditions, and request relevant documentation before making microwave, compostability or food-contact claims.

Frequently asked questions

Are bagasse containers microwave safe?

Some may be suitable, but buyers should confirm the exact product specification and test conditions before making this claim.

Are all bagasse products compostable?

Do not assume so. Request documentation that applies to the exact finished item and target market.

Bagasse packaging sourcing checks

Check itemWhy it mattersWhat to confirm
Heat exposureHot food and reheating claims vary by exact itemAsk for product-specific test or document where applicable.
Oil and moistureWet or oily food can weaken some molded fiber itemsTest samples with the intended food and holding time.
CompostabilityComposting depends on local infrastructure and product documentDo not assume every bagasse item is accepted locally.
Reference MOQVaries by clamshell, plate, tray or bowlUsually from 1,000-3,000 pieces, depending on product.

Additional sourcing FAQ

Is bagasse packaging FDA or EU food-contact approved?

Food-contact status must be confirmed against the exact product and document. Buyers should request product-specific material or food-contact documentation for the destination market.
